    Default Poll: TM's: Foot Operated or Hand Operated


    I'm in the process of ordering a new boat (Bass Tracker Pro Crappie) and there isn't a lot of room to install a sunken well for the foot pedal.

    I'm interested in all y'all's opinions and what you use. I value your opinions a lot more than I do in some of the bigger bass fishing sites. I've never used a hand operated TM before but have owned every kind of foot control TM. Laying the pedal flat on the floor is a big 'No Go' for my back.

    I love my foot control TM but I use a hand control mounted beside my seat. It gets the pedal out of my way on the floor and I can adjust the speed more precisely than with the foot pedal.Here is what I use: http://www.crappie.com/crappie/fishi...te-update.html

    I use a MG DS82 on my PC 175. The foot pedal works great. I also have a wireless hand control so I can sit in the back and longline troll and operate the motor up front.
